Key Steps in Filing for Compensation
If you’re injured because of someone else’s negligence, following the right steps can help you obtain compensation for your losses. Important actions include:
- Collecting Documentation: Gather evidence like medical records, accident reports, and other relevant proof to support your case.
- Tracking Deadlines: Every personal injury claim has a statute of limitations, which is the legal time frame for bringing your case to court. Missing these deadlines can jeopardize your claim.
- Filing Your Claim Properly: Submitting the correct paperwork to the right authority is vital for a smooth legal process. This may include workers’ compensation forms or product liability claims.
By understanding critical timelines and filing procedures, you give yourself the best chance to receive fair compensation through personal injury litigation.
The Role of Negligence in Personal Injury Cases
Negligence is central to many personal injury cases. Proving negligence requires you to show:
- Duty of Care: The defendant owed you a responsibility to act reasonably.
- Breach of Duty: They failed to meet that responsibility.
- Causation: Their breached duty directly caused your injury.
- Damages: You suffered losses—like medical expenses or pain and suffering—as a result.
For instance, a driver running a red light breaches their duty to drive safely. If you’re hurt in that accident, you may be entitled to compensation. How to Gather Evidence for Your Claim
Quality evidence often makes or breaks a personal injury claim. Here are some tips to bolster your case:
- Photographs and Videos: Capture images of injuries, property damage, or unsafe conditions that led to the accident.
- Witness Statements: Collect contact details and accounts from anyone who saw what happened.
- Medical Records: Keep detailed documentation of diagnoses, treatments, and medical costs.
- Event Logs: Write down important dates, times, and details immediately after the incident.

Navigating the Lawsuit Process
If your case escalates beyond negotiations, a lawsuit may be necessary. You’ll typically go through:
- Initial Consultation: Discuss your case with a legal professional to evaluate your options.
- Evidence Gathering: Collect crucial documents (medical records, incident reports, etc.) to support your case.
- Meeting Deadlines: Personal injury claims are time-sensitive, and missing a deadline can hurt your chances.
- Negotiation or Court: While many claims settle out of court, some proceed to trial for a final decision.
Understanding each step—and filing the right paperwork on time—helps protect you from delays and maximizes your chance for a fair settlement.
What to Expect During a Trial
If settlement talks fail and your case goes to trial, knowing the process can ease some stress:
- Key Participants: Judge, jury, plaintiff (you), defendant, and both attorneys.
- Presentation of Evidence: Witnesses share testimonies, and physical documents are presented.
- Verdict and Next Steps: The final decision may lead to compensation or further legal actions if appeals are involved.

Strategies for Negotiating with Insurance Companies
Approaching insurance discussions prepared can make all the difference in your claim’s outcome:
- Know Your Policy: Understand coverage limits, exclusions, and obligations.
- Document Everything: Maintain detailed records, including medical bills and communication logs.
- Stay Calm and Factual: Avoid emotional arguments; focus on demonstrating losses with evidence.
